Ishpeming, MI- Charles P. "Snook" Smith, age 94, longtime Ishpeming resident, passed away on Tuesday, December 27, 2022, at UP Health System Marquette.

Charles was born in Ironwood, MI, on February 24, 1928, the son of the late Alice Roosevelt (Beer) and Charles P. Smith Sr.

Charles graduated from Ishpeming High School, a member of the class of 1945 and remained an avid Hematite fan. He proudly served his country in the U.S. Army during the Korean War and had many jobs throughout his life, his career job being a postal carrier for the United States Postal Service.

"Snook" was one of a kind. He was a storyteller and enjoyed hearing and telling jokes. He loved music, sang every day, and never forgot a lyric to the wealth of choices in his memory bank. He was also a talented musician and played many instruments including the trombone, piano, accordion, and concertina. He played trombone in the Negaunee City Band throughout his life, retiring when he was 80 years old. He never retired his instruments, though, and played daily in his music room at home.

Charles was also a talented athlete. He played basketball in his younger days for the Republic Shooting Stars. He also played softball with the Woody's Bar softball team.  He exercised every day and enjoyed hunting, skiing, and riding his bike into his 90's.

"Snook" was a one-of-a-kind Dad, Grandpa, and Great Grandpa who leaves a legacy of songs, stories, memories, and love.
